Barnsley College is seeking a compassionate Student Support Worker to assist learners with learning difficulties and disabilities in classrooms, workshops and community spaces.
You will help learners build essential life skills and develop independence for adulthood, while promoting engagement and social inclusion.
You will provide personalised curriculum and pastoral support, monitor progress, and support learners with literacy, numeracy and communication.
